Eric B. wrote:
Hi,
I'm running into a strange problem with my JVM and MySQL. I'm using
Macromedia JRun 4 as my JVM and everytime I restart the Jrun service, my
application runs smoothly. However, after an indeterminate amount of time
(seemingly random - sometimes a couple of hours, sometimes 12-15
hours), my
system is suddenly no longer able to access the MySQL database - my
queries
are not being executed. No error messages are thrown, nor any timeout's
being hit.
My problem is that I am not sure where to start debugging this problem.
When it happens, I can see the MySQL threads (show full processlist) as
being asleep for extended periods of time. MySQL itself is alive, and
I am
able to access it by manual queries through the command-line interface.
This leads me to think that the problem either lies in my Connection
Pool or
within the JConnector itself. Is there any form of debugging I can enable
in the JConnector to see if the JVM is actually attempting to make a
connection and a query? Or if a thread is being successfully retrieved by
my Connection Pool?
I'm running on MySQL 4.0.18 and JConnector 3.0.9.
I am using autoReconnect=true and autoReconnectForPools=true as options to
the JConnector. I have also set the MySQL wait_timeout high (to
604800 = 1
week) to ensure that it isn't a timeout problem I am seeing.
Any help or suggestions would be greatly appreciated!
Eric,
If Connector/J is having trouble communicating with MySQL, it _will_
throw an exception. It just doesn't silently fail.
If you're not seeing _any_ exceptions being thrown, check where JRun is
logging exceptions. Do you have the opportunity to use a _different_ JVM
with JRun?
You might also try a newer version of Connector/J, to see if it changes
anything for your particular situation. You're using 3.0.9, while 3.0.11
is the latest production version.
-Mark
